Self-selection bias in a field experiment: Recruiting subjects under different payment schemes

Abstract

In this paper, we examine a potential self-selection bias in different samples of subjects depending on the payment scheme offered in the recruiting process. We ran four field experiments in which students enrolled in a microeconomics course were invited to set their own goal for the final exam of the course. Subjects were informed that they could be given a monetary reward if their grade were higher than or equal to their self-chosen goal. We aim to study whether subjects’ willingness to participate depends on their expected performance under diverse announced reward criteria, like a rank-order tournament and piece-rate pay. Given that judgments about future performance are closely tied to previous performance, the midterm exam scores from the current academic course are compared between participants and non-participants in order to analyze sample-sorting effects. We find that only when a rank-order tournament is offered, either exclusively or in combination with another type of payment mechanism, are high-performing students more likely to participate in the experiment than low-performing ones.
